The Schneider ELAU SH31001P01A2000 is a PacDrive SH100 standalone servo motor corresponding to the legacy technical model SH100/50030/0/0/00/00/00/00/00 and ELAU article number 65013102V001003. It is the standard base configuration for the compact SH100/50030 performance platform.
The motor provides 1.41 kW rated power, 2.70 Nm rated torque and 3.30 Nm standstill torque. It operates at a rated speed of 5000 RPM and supports a maximum speed of 6000 RPM. The smooth steel shaft, SKS36 SinCos single-turn encoder and non-brake construction make this model suitable as the principal reference for standard high-speed SH100 applications.
SH31001P01A2000 is the exact Schneider commercial reference. The complete slash-format ELAU model and article number should also be checked when identifying an installed legacy motor or preparing a replacement quotation.
| Model | SH31001P01A2000 |
| Legacy Technical Model | SH100/50030/0/0/00/00/00/00/00 |
| ELAU Article Number | 65013102V001003 |
| Series | PacDrive SH100 / SH3 100 |
| Product Type | Standalone Servo Motor |
| Motor Performance Grade | 50030 |
| Motor Length | 1 Stack |
| Rated Power | 1.41 kW |
| Rated Speed | 5000 RPM |
| Maximum Speed | 6000 RPM |
| Rated Torque | 2.70 Nm |
| Standstill Torque | 3.30 Nm |
| Peak Torque | 9.60 Nm |
| Rated Current | 2.80 A |
| Standstill Current | 3.50 A |
| Peak Current | 12.00 A |
| Shaft Configuration | Smooth steel shaft |
| Shaft Diameter | 19 mm |
| Encoder | SinCos SKS36 single-turn |
| Holding Brake | No |
| Protection | IP54 shaft / IP65 housing |
| Connector | Standard rotatable angular connector |
| Motor Length AK | Approximately 169 mm |
| Approximate Weight | 4.30 kg |
| Configuration Status | Confirmed standard reference |
The SH31001P01A2000 is intended for compatible Schneider ELAU PacDrive servo-drive and motion-controller systems. Typical applications include packaging machinery, printing equipment, labeling machines, high-speed feeders, indexing mechanisms, conveyor axes and automated assembly equipment.
The smooth shaft is normally connected through a clamping coupling or another keyless mechanical interface. The shaft diameter, coupling fit, motor flange, permissible radial load, axial load and installed gearbox or driven mechanism must be verified before installation.
The motor must also be matched to the installed servo drive according to rated current, peak current, encoder interface, speed range, load inertia and machine duty cycle.
Before replacement, verify the exact SH31001P01A2000 commercial reference, ELAU article number and complete slash-format model. Do not identify the motor only as SH100 or SH100/50030 because the same performance platform includes multiple shaft, encoder, brake and protection configurations.
Confirm that the original motor uses a smooth shaft, SKS36 single-turn feedback, no holding brake and IP54 shaft protection. An SKM36 multi-turn motor may require different feedback parameters and a different machine homing or reference procedure.
Inspect the motor cable, encoder cable, connector pins, protective earth, shaft, coupling and driven mechanism. Verify the installed servo-drive model, controller project, hardware revision and complete cable set before commissioning.
Related SH100/50030 smooth-shaft versions include SH31001P01A2100 with IP65 shaft protection, SH31001P01F2000 with an SKS36 encoder and holding brake, SH31001P02A2000 with an SKM36 multi-turn encoder, and SH31001P02F2200 with multi-turn feedback, a holding brake and IP67 housing.
Related keyed-shaft versions include SH31001P11A2000, SH31001P11F2100, SH31001P12A2100 and SH31001P12F2100. These references are not automatically interchangeable because the shaft, feedback, brake and environmental-protection configurations differ.
